Long-Range Facility Planning

The School District of La Crosse is embarking on a transformative journey through a strategic plan overhaul. Through a series of planned board meetings, the district is laying the groundwork for a comprehensive update to the Long-Range Facility Plan. This signals a focused, forward-looking initiative to secure a sustainable future for education in La Crosse.

The Long-Range Facility Plan 2050 is designed to ensure student access to modern facilities that support a comprehensive education, maximize staff support to students by efficiently using educational spaces, and aid in the efficient utilization of district resources. The plan envisions continuing to strengthen our district’s commitment to providing a world-class education setting that attracts families and staff to the school district.

Families can expect a modernized and updated educational environment for their children, while the community will witness a district committed to fiscal responsibility and educational excellence, with schools that continue to be a source of pride for La Crosse. Board of Education Meetings

Regular meetings of the Board of Education will be held at the Hogan Administrative Center at 6:00 p.m. on the first (1st) and third (3rd) Monday of each month unless otherwise specified at another time and/or place by the Board president. Regular meetings will be limited to three (3) hours unless a motion is passed to extend the time limit.

*All Regular Board meetings are considered open meetings to the public.
